Serine palmitoyltransferase long chain base subunit 1 pseudogene 5 (SPTLC1P5) is a pseudogene—a segment of DNA that closely resembles the gene encoding the functional serine palmitoyltransferase long chain base subunit 1 (SPTLC1), but is non-functional and does not encode an active protein. Pseudogenes typically arise from duplication or retrotransposition events and lack either regulatory elements or protein-coding capacity, rendering them biologically inactive in terms of encoding functional proteins. There is no evidence suggesting SPTLC1P5 serves as a direct therapeutic target, is involved in disease processes, or interacts with drugs; its functional counterpart, SPTLC1, is a key enzyme in sphingolipid metabolism, but SPTLC1P5 itself has no established physiological or disease role.
